Stop flying insects, inclement weather, and airborne pollutants from entering your establishment with the Curtron S-LP-84-2! This low profile air curtain is powered by two 1/5 horsepower variable-speed motors. The S-LP-84-2 has a durable stainless steel housing to increase its endurance and make it easier to maintain. It covers an areas up to 84" wide and 120" high.
The Air Curtain is ETL-Listed and Made in the USA.

Clean intake grill and blower wheels monthly to maintain optimal airflow.
Inspect motor, fan, and mounting hardware quarterly to prevent wear.
Check electrical connections every 3 months for safe operation.
Replace or clean filters as needed to ensure efficient performance.
Test unit regularly to confirm consistent air barrier function.
Keep surrounding area clear of dust and debris to prevent blockages.
